Founded in 1920, Chikopi is a traditional sports and wilderness camp for boys. Chikopi makes a lasting impression on every camper. Bob Duenkel, Director for 33 years.
2008 is Chikopi’s 89th summer of providing an exciting, fun, safe sports camp for boys. Campers and staff attend from all around the Globe. 3:1 Ratio. 89 summers of traditions that are strongly rooted in our spirit of enthusiasm, sportsmanship and live-in leadership. Cabin living, sit-down family style meals are all elements that go into developing social skills and creating a good moral character. Canoe Tripping and a wide variety of land and water sports in a wilderness lake setting. Our structured daily program, encourages learning and trying new things, the program’s focus is on positive re-enforcement from peers and instructors. Chikopi provides the environment that creates skilled athletes and strong, independent, mature young men who are full of confidence and self-esteem. Who gain independence through accomplishments and success. Laundry is done on the premises. Facilities and services are inspected by government health officials and meet all standards. Come join us at Chikopi where you will make more than just friends, you will return home with memories that will last a lifetime. Chikopi is a member of the Ontario Camping Association, (OCA).
2008 is Bob Duenkel’s 33rd summer of Directing Camp Chikopi, he is a graduate of Kansas State. His winter location is in Fort Lauderdale where he is the Director of the International Swimming Hall Of Fame.
Two, four or seven week sessions available.
